Embracing Natural Decor in Your Home

In the midst of the hustle and bustle of today’s fast-paced, digital world, a home has transformed into more than just a shelter; it serves as a sanctuary, a space to recharge, and a place to seek peace. One of the most effective methods to create a calming atmosphere is to integrate natural decor elements into your living space. This concept, often referred to as biophilic design, aims to reconnect individuals with nature. In this article, we will delve into the significance of incorporating natural elements in home decor.

Reducing Stress and Enhancing Mental Wellbeing

It is well-documented that natural elements have profound psychological effects. Textures such as warm wood, smooth marble, or the presence of lush indoor plants have been scientifically validated to lower cortisol levels—the hormone associated with stress. By filling our living spaces with natural decor, we can foster a sense of calmness and heightened focus after a hectic day.

The Timeless Elegance of Natural Aesthetics

Unlike fleeting decor trends, natural elements possess an enduring beauty. Materials such as natural stone—including marble or river stone—solid wood, and natural fibers infuse rooms with unique character. Each grain pattern found in wood or marble serves as a natural artwork, maintaining its allure long after the trend has passed.

Improving Air Quality and Promoting Comfort

Incorporating indoor plants into decor is not merely for aesthetics but also for health benefits. Plants actively purify indoor air while increasing oxygen levels, fostering a healthier environment. Moreover, opting for furniture crafted from eco-friendly natural materials can significantly minimize exposure to harmful chemicals typically present in synthetic products.

Practical Tips for Introducing Natural Decor

Transforming your home with natural decor doesn't necessitate a complete overhaul. Start small by integrating subtle accents like a marble soap dispenser in the bathroom or a stone tray for organizing small items on your coffee table. Experiment with texture by mixing and matching contrasting materials, such as pairing rough wood with smooth marble. Additionally, maximize your windows to allow natural light to flood your rooms, as sunlight is undoubtedly the best decor.
